One of the many gourds I have done. This features a large kettle gourd, cut open. The opening has been coiled with long SC pine needles. The process is actually a weaving technique, and adds a nice touch to many gourds.
The gourd has been hand painted with a snowy owl on the front. This is one of my signature pieces. All are numbered and dated.
